  Original description:

  See attached screen shot. Blue is a GtkPlug, black is a GtkSocket.
  Source code below.

  What I expect to happen is that the GtkPlug has the same size as the 
GtkSocket.
  What actually happens is that GtkPlug only covers a quarter of the area of 
the GtkSocket.

  Impact: Onboard on HiDPI displays is near unusable at login and lock
  screen, aka unity-greeter and gnome-screensaver. Original bug report
  here: https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1562734.

  Steps to reproduce:
  - build plug and socket samples from below
  - set display scaling factor to 2
    System Settings -> Display -> Scale for menu and title bars = 2
  - run  ./socket $(head -1 <(./plug))
  -> blue GtkPlug is too small, it should cover all the black

  - resize the window
  -> at smaller sizes the scaling suddenly corrects itself, at larger ones it's 
wrong again
